Yes, Christ University will accept ATMA score for admission in MBA courses 2020. Thy accept December 2019 or February 2020 ATMA score for the admission in 2020. Admission is granted on the basis of score in ATMA followed by GD/ Micro-Presentation/ Written Assessment/ Verbal Assessment / PI or academic performance. Good luck.

Hi himanshu. Yes you can do BBA in future. Yes, if you are not happy with the decision of taking Science in 12th wish to pursue a course like BBA of a different stream, you definitely can. For BBA there are different entrance exams for colleges which consist of basic maths (till 10th), logical reasoning, aptitude and does not require any knowledge of 11/12th. Good luck!
